The hexadecimal color code #8671C6 corresponds to the code RGB( 134, 113, 198 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,53 level), green (at 0,44 level) and blue (at 0,78 level). Its brightness is 60% and its saturation is 42%. It is composed of red at 30%, green at 25% and blue at 44%.
